The Power of Sober Living Sober Existence

Choosing a sober living environment can be a pivotal decision on the path to lasting recovery. These homes provide a supportive and structured atmosphere where individuals focus their energy on rebuilding their lives, free from the temptations of substance abuse. Within these communities, residents engage in therapeutic activities, develop healthy coping mechanisms, and foster meaningful connections with others who understand their struggles. Sober living empowers individuals to rebuild their lives, fostering a sense of purpose, self-worth, and hope for the future.

  • Sober living environments offer a structured and supportive atmosphere conducive to healing.
  • Residents can connect with others who share similar experiences and goals.
  • Therapeutic activities and support groups help individuals develop healthy coping mechanisms.
